Q: Is 11,751,476 a Prime Number?

 A: No, 11,751,476 is not a prime number.

Why is 11,751,476 not a prime number?

A prime number is a natural number, greater than one, that can only be divided by 1 and itself.

The number 11751476 can be evenly divided by 1 2 4 11 22 44 103 206 412 1,133 2,266 2,593 4,532 5,186 10,372 28,523 57,046 114,092 267,079 534,158 1,068,316 2,937,869 5,875,738 and 11,751,476, with no remainder.

Since 11,751,476 cannot be divided by just 1 and 11,751,476, it is not a prime number.
